Mastering Identifying Leaks Techniques

Detecting leaks promptly is crucial to preventing costly damages and ensuring the integrity of your building. Seasoned leak detection technicians utilize a variety of sophisticated techniques to pinpoint even the most elusive leaks. These include acoustic sensors, which isolate the sounds of water moving; moisture meters, which detect the presence of excess humidity; and thermal imaging cameras, which display temperature changes that often indicate leaks. In addition, visual inspections play a vital role in identifying obvious signs of water damage, such as discoloration.

By utilizing these diverse techniques, leak detection professionals can accurately locate the source of a leak and recommend the most suitable repair solutions.

Identifying Hidden Water Leaks

A persistent drip, a suspiciously high water bill, or the lingering scent of dampness – these are all hints that a hidden water leak may be lurking in your home. These sneaky leaks can inflict havoc on your property if left undetected, leading to costly repairs and potential mold growth. Fortunately, there are several techniques you can employ to pinpoint these elusive water woes before they escalate major problems.

  • Continuously check your plumbing fixtures for any signs of dripping or leakage.
  • Inspect your basement and crawl spaces for moisture, water stains, or musty odors.
  • Record your water meter readings to observe any unusual spikes in usage.

By adopting these proactive measures, you can effectively uncover hidden water leaks and avoid the potential for damage to your home.
